About the OPHA Annual Conference and Meeting

The OPHA Annual Conference and Meeting is Oregon’s premier public health event. Since 1944, public health leaders, professionals, educators, advocates, and students have come together to share the latest insights, initiatives, and innovations to advance public health and the health and wellbeing of all who live in Oregon. The 80th Annual Conference and Meeting is Monday, October 7, and Tuesday, October 8, 2024, at the La Sells Stewart Center and the CH2M Alumni Center at Oregon State University.
